Quick heads-up on Pinwheel UI versioning: we cut a minor release every sprint, and anything touching component props needs a changeset file in the PR. No changeset, no merge — the bot will nag you. Majors are rare and go through the design council first. The full policy, with examples of what counts as breaking, lives on the internal page below.

wiki page, bahip-yahip: https://grafana.qirvanlabs.corp/browse/display/projects/cc3a1b9dbfc9

- [ ] Key ceremony step 7 — Garagemetric occupancy feed. Confirm both custodians present in the Delvestone signing room. Verify the feed's publishing key fingerprint against the printed ledger, not the wiki. Rotate the occupancy-feed signing key, re-sign the schema manifest, and push to the relay. Old key goes to the shredder log, not the drawer. Ceremony is void if any step is skipped. Then unseal the backup envelope using the recovery passphrase noted below.

strongbox words: oliael-gilax-lamael

Subject: Marketing Budget Cut — Q3

Team,

Marketing spend is reduced 18% effective next month. Paid campaigns for Vantrix and Oroline pause immediately. Event sponsorships under review; Belmara trade show stays. Sales leads: reforecast pipeline assuming lower inbound by Friday. No exceptions without sign-off from Darla Venn. Questions to your regional lead first. The rationale ties directly to the note below.

board note of fafog-tafog: Julaxox Systems plans to raise the Fraeth list price by 60 percent in July.

**Action Item 4: Stagger digest batch scheduling.** The Lanternmail digest job currently fires all tenant batches at 06:00, saturating the send queue and delaying transactional mail. Future maintainers should implement jittered scheduling per tenant shard and verify queue depth alerts fire correctly. The proposed design and rollout plan are documented on this internal page.

wiki page, kahog-hahig: https://vault.zemvargrid.internal/display/deploy/repo/settings/merge_requests/job/settings/6f3b933774dbc5320a4daa18